Cost Of Living in Calgary Vs Other Canadian Cities

What Is The Cost Of Living In Calgary Statistics Canada’s Consumer Price Index (CPI), or the inflation rate, which measures increases in consumer prices, determines the cost of living in Canada. It is one of the most relevant metrics since it is measured both monthly and annually and is used globally. Life in Kelowna British Columbia

What Is It Like To Live In Kelowna, British Columbia?  Kelowna is the largest city in British Columbia’s Okanagan Valley and the 22nd largest metropolitan area in Canada.
